Walk June 7 2021

Flying high from Chelsham

On 7 June fourteen walkers, including debutante Jackie Farrant, gathered at The Bull on Chelsham Common on a glorious sunny afternoon. After a stretch through flat fields we crossed Limpsfield Road and reached Nore Hill with its stunning vistas across to Woldingham.

During the descent we were entertained by the Green Dragons Hang Gliding club in the adjacent Hoving's Hollow, causing former glider pilot Polly to reminisce about his days looping the loop and defying the ground.

At the foot of the hill, Dave the Navigator offered a safer path along a farm track, rather than braving the traffic on the narrow country lane. It transpired that an angry farmer driving his ginormous harvester, followed by a barbed-wire gate, proved more hazardous.

Some began to wilt in the stifling heat during the trudge up Slines Oak Road, but then came an enjoyable traverse through the Long Hill nature reserve and Woldingham Garden Village before a steep descent to the golf club.

The group needed to rehydrate with a pint or two before the final climb back up to The Bull and dinner. The exhausted walkers still had the energy to entertain with songs the enthusiastic beer garden audience (of one).
